		<Abstract>In this research, genetic variation among 22 grapevine cultivars of Shahrood region and 3 cultivars from Sisakht city were evaluated using 6 ISSR primers. The used primers produced totally 69 bands, which 65 bands showed polymorphism among evaluated cultivars. Primers UBC825 with 16 bands and UBC857 with 6 bands produced the highest and lowest numbers of polymorphic bands, respectively. Polymorphism percentage using these markers was 94.1%. Mean of expected heterozygosis (He) and mean of Shannon index were 0.37 and 0.54, respectively. The highest (0.61) and lowest (0.48) amount of Shannon index was belong to the primers UBC 825 and UBC849, respectively. Also primer UBC825 showed the highest amount of the expected heterozygosity (0.42), highest number of effective allele (1.75) and highest number of different alleles (2). Cluster analysis using Jaccard similarity coefficients and UPGMA algorithm put the 25 studied cultivars in three different groups. The results of this study showed that ISSR markers can be used as effective tools to evaluate the genetic variation and to accelerate grapevine breeding programs.
